Just for the record, I am 'classically trained', having learned to
play the piano (badly) and the French Horn (well) while at school, and
followed this by playing in an Orchestra at University
In my case, the effect this has had is that I did not have to learn
how to keep rhythm, recognise the start of a bar, avoid key clashes
etc. when I taught myself to mix. What effect it has had on my musical
taste I cannot discern - I followed a route from pop radio through rap
and funk to dance/house to techno and beyond...
